Essential functions of position include, but are not limited to:

Follows standardized procedures and helps prepare samples for testing.

Collects samples and analyze bodily fluids and substances for abnormalities. Collects blood and study blood samples used in transfusions

Operates laboratory equipment in a high-quality, effective manner.

Analyzes test results for accuracy, acceptability, and critical limits, and reports/documents results per organizational standards.

Performs automated tests using computerized instruments & automated equipment.

Runs tests and analyzes the results to be reported to the physician or registered nurse.

Performs Quality Assurance work to ensure accuracy of equipment.
